Police Blotter for 11/30/06

Tuesday

12:50 a.m.

Union worker reported that $96 was stolen from her wallet while she was working.

2:29 a.m.

A dead bat was reported in the lobby of Darrow.

9:30 – 9:56 a.m.

Thirteen drivers parked in the city were cited for failure to pay parking tickets.

12:10 p.m.

Theft of $45.04 of gasoline at an East Wooster Street station reported.

2:28 p.m.

A conklin resident reported a digital camera was stolen from his dorm room.

2:35 p.m.

A wallet was reported stolen from the Union.

3:55 p.m.

Fourth Street resident reported he purchased an XBOX on E-Bay and never got the item.

4:38 p.m.

Bowling Green man came to his old apartment on Scott Hamilton. The new owner will change the locks, and the old tenant was advised if he breaks into the old apartment, it will be considered breaking and entering. The man said he no longer wants other property in the apartment.

5:30 p.m.

The odor of marijuana was reported on the fourth floor of Founders.

10:32 p.m.

A caller reported a bird tied to a truck in Lot N, the truck owner will dispose of the bird.

10:43 p.m.

Possible subjects were reported smoking marijuana at the Rec, they were gone when police arrived.

11:23 p.m.

Shawn Michael Hatton, 19, of Bowling Green, arrested for domestic violence and underage consumption of alcohol on South Main Street. Police received a call that he had slapped and choked a woman.

11:32 p.m.

The smell of of marijuana was reported on the fourth floor of Ashley.

Wednesday

2:20 a.m.

Sara C. Koscianski, 19, of Parma Heights, Ohio, and Matthew W. Henline, 19, of Wadsworth, Ohio, arrested for underage under the influence of alcohol at Wooster and Enterprise streets.
